- the present invention relates to a training dish for increasing the amount of drinking water of a companion animal, and more specifically, by detecting the weight of a water container in which water is stored and reducing the weight to a predetermined weight, opening a food container in which a snack is stored to open the feed after the companion animal is drinking water. It is about the training tableware for increasing the amount of drinking water of a companion animal to be eaten.
- the above-mentioned pets provide food and water periodically, so that they can survive by ingesting nutrition.
- the water generating unit and the generated water for generating water supplied to pets includes a water supply unit for providing to a pet, and the water generation unit removes impurities contained in the air that is installed in front of the air circulation means and the air circulation means that forcibly inhales and discharges air to form a flow of air. It provides a configuration including an air filtration means and a condensation means that is installed between the air filtration means and the air circulation means to condense the moisture contained in the passing air to generate water.
- the present invention detects the weight of the water container in which the water is stored in order to solve the problems of the prior art as described above, and when it is reduced to a predetermined weight, the food container in which the snack is stored is opened to allow the companion animal to eat the food after drinking water.
- the new structure is to provide a training table for increasing the volume of drinking water for companion animals.
- the present invention provides a structure for feeding a pet to drink water after drinking to increase the negative amount of a companion animal based on dry feed, thereby providing a training table for training a companion animal to drink water. Is to do.

- the companion animal's negative weight increase training tableware 10 includes a body part 100, a cover part 200, and a control module 300.
- the companion animal's negative volume increase training tableware 10 supplies a water container 1 for supplying water to a companion animal and feed
- the body portion 100 to which the feed container 2 to be detached is disposed side by side, is located on one side of the body portion, and the plate 210 is formed in a plate shape to move the feed container open and closed to open and close the feed container, and a gear groove formed on the lower surface of the plate It is provided inside the body part 220 and the cover part 200 and the body part formed including the motor part 230 connected to the gear to move the plate in a straight line reciprocating and disposed inside the body part, the companion animal is stored in the water container.
- control module 300 for controlling to operate the cover portion to detect the intake of water by a predetermined weight to open the feed container
- the control module 300 is provided in the lower portion of the water container arrangement
- the companion animal The weight sensor unit 310 that measures the weight of the water container arrangement portion that changes according to the amount of water and stores it as data
- the weight setting unit 320 that resets the final weight data of the water measured by the weight sensor unit to the reference weight
- the weight setting unit When the weight of the water container arrangement portion is reduced to a predetermined weight from the reference weight set in the weight setting unit by receiving the signals from the data transmission unit 330 and the data transmission unit for transmitting data, an operation unit 340 for operating the cover unit is included. do.
- the body portion 100 is formed so that the inside is formed as an empty space so that the control module 300 to be described later is disposed.
- the body portion 100 is provided with a water container 1 and a feed container 2 on one surface, and a cover part 200 is installed on one side.
- the body portion 100 includes a housing 110, a water container arrangement 120, a feed container arrangement 130, a storage 140 and a position sensor 150.
- the housing 110 extends in the longitudinal direction and is formed in a housing shape.
- the housing 110 allows each container to be disposed so that the companion animal ingests water and then ingests the feed. And it is formed in a structure that can be disposed inside the control module so that the cover unit 200 is automatically operated.
- the body portion 100 further includes a pedestal, although not shown in the drawings herein.
- the pedestal is coupled to the bottom of the housing 110 corresponding to the shape of the housing 110 to serve to support the body portion 100.
- the pedestal may include an adjuster whose height is adjusted up and down so that the housing 100 is spaced from the floor according to the size of the companion animal.
- the water container arrangement unit 120 is formed with a groove corresponding to the water container 1 on one surface of the housing 110.
- the water container placement unit 120 is preferably located at a distance from the cover unit 200 for training to allow the companion animal to ingest the water only by ingesting water.
- the feed container arrangement part 130 is formed with a groove corresponding to the feed container 2 on one side of the water container arrangement part 120.
- the feed container arrangement unit 130 may be disposed adjacent to the cover unit 200 to be opened and closed by the operation of the cover unit 200.
- control module 300 operates the cover 200, thereby opening the feed container arrangement 130 To do.
- the storage part 140 is formed with a space on one side of the feed container arrangement part 130, and the cover part 200 along the rail 141 extending from the inner wall of the space to the inner wall of the feed container arrangement part 130. Is accommodated by moving the round trip.
- the position sensor unit 150 is provided on at least one outer surface of the housing 110 to measure whether the companion animal approaches a predetermined distance.
- the position sensor unit 150 serves to transmit a signal to the weight setting unit 320 to measure the weight of the water container arrangement unit 120 when the companion animal approaches the housing 110 by a predetermined distance. Due to this, it is possible to determine whether the companion animal consumes the water stored in the water container 1.
- the position sensor unit 150 is a companion animal housing to prevent the cover unit 200 from opening the feed container placement unit 130 due to a change in weight due to natural evaporation of water stored in the water container 1 ( 110) serves to detect whether a predetermined distance has been approached.
- the cover part 200 is located on one side of the body part 100 and moves in a straight line to open and close the feed container 2.
- the cover part 200 includes a plate 210, a gear groove 220 and a motor part 230.
- the plate 210 is formed in a plate shape, and is accommodated in the storage 140 corresponding to the size of the feed container arrangement 130.
- the plate 210 is formed with rail grooves to move in a straight line reciprocating along the rail 141.
- the plate 210 is formed in a grid-like network through one surface to allow a companion animal to visually check the feed.
- the gear groove 220 is formed on the lower surface of the plate 210 and is formed to be coupled to a gear connected to the motor unit 230 described later.
- the motor part 230 is provided inside the body part 100 and is connected to a gear coupled to the gear groove 220 to move the plate 210 in a straight line.
- the motor unit 230 operates by a signal from the control module 300 to move the plate 210 in a straight line, thereby serving to open or close the feed container arrangement unit 130.
- control module 300 is disposed inside the body part 100 to control the operation of the cover part 200.
- control module 300 detects that the companion animal consumes the water stored in the water container 1 by a predetermined weight, and operates the cover part 200 to open the feed container arrangement part 130.
- control module 300 includes a weight sensor unit 310, a weight setting unit 320, a data transmission unit 330 and an operation unit 340.
- the weight sensor unit 310 is provided at the bottom of the water container placement unit 120, measures the weight of the water contained in the water container 1, but the water container placement unit that changes according to the amount of drinking water that the companion animal consumes water ( It measures the weight of 120) and stores it as data.
- the weight setting unit 320 receives the signal from the position sensor unit 150 and resets the final weight data of the water measured by the weight sensor unit 310 to a reference weight.
- the weight setting unit 320 the companion animal intakes the water stored in the water container 1 coupled to the water container placement unit 120, thereby changing the weight of the water container 1 in the water container placement unit 120
- the weight sensor unit 310 receives the data of the corresponding weight and recognizes it as a reference weight.
- the weight setting unit 320 when the companion animal approaches the housing 110 by a predetermined distance, but moves to another place without taking water, the weight sensor unit receiving the signal from the position sensor unit 150 310 transmits the weight data of the current water container arrangement 120, receives it and sets it as a reference weight.
- the data transmitting unit 330 stores data of the weight setting unit 320 and transmits the stored data.
- the operation unit 340 receives the signal from the data transmission unit 330, and when the weight of the water container arrangement unit 120 is reduced by a predetermined weight from the reference weight set in the weight setting unit 320, the cover unit 200 Operate it.
- control module 300 further includes a data storage unit 350 and a weight conversion setting unit 360.
- the data storage unit 350 is worn on the neck of a companion animal and stores data inputting the body information of the corresponding animal. It is formed in a necklace shape or a wearable shape, and a weight conversion setting unit 360 that describes the body information of the animal is described later. ).
- the weight conversion setting unit 360 receives the signal transmitted from the data storage unit 350 by the position sensor unit 150 when the companion animal approaches the housing 110, and the weight that the companion animal can drink. Reset to
- the weight conversion setting unit 360 receives the signal from the data storage unit 350 only when the position sensor unit 150 operates. .
